Transcendental meditation is the most scientifically validated technique in the world for the full development of one’s innate potential. The American Heart Association has stated that TM can be considered a treatment for hypertension. Independent research has been conducted at over 250 universities and research institutions. The National Institutes of Health have awarded over $26 million to research the effectiveness of TM for reducing stress and stress-related illness with a focus on cardiovascular disease. Findings have been published in leading, peer-reviewed scientific journals, including The American Journal of Cardiology and the American Heart Association’s Hypertension and Stroke.
